plantcolorsJulia and Stacey led a day of plant pigment activities at the CU Science Discovery's Nano Days.  The event was held at the Boulder Library, and visitors were invited to grind up fruit skins to extract pigments with an acidic mix, rather like what happens during our own digestive process!  Julia enveiled her plant colors poster, which is available for download on the Resources page.

On Earth Day, Chelsea and Stacey went to the CU South Denver campus for one of CU's family fun days.  Chelsea taught students about the parts of a flower and was brave enough to supervise dissection with exacto knives and forceps.  Stacey manned the ever-popular fruits of the world table, passing out samples of jackfruit, durian, and guava.
